Construction Teams: A Reinforcer, Joiner, and Bricklayer Roles

Successful civil projects heavily rely on the skilled coordination of a specialized team. On these vital personnel, the Reinforcer is responsible for preparing and placing steel to fortify concrete foundations . The Carpenter specializes in constructing timber frameworks, forms for concrete, and various related tasks . Finally, the Mason expertly lays blocks to create walls, fireplaces , and other masonry features, ensuring secure integrity and a finished appearance .
